Simplified Explanation

The patent application describes a visit promotion apparatus that utilizes captured images of users to provide information and generate composite images for display terminals based on face authentication at various points visited by the user.

  • Acquisition unit acquires captured images of users.
  • Authentication control unit extracts user's face area or facial feature information for face authentication.
  • Image generation unit generates composite images when face authentication at multiple points is successful.
  • Output unit transmits the composite image to a display terminal.

Original Abstract Submitted

Provided are visit promotion apparatuses for providing users who have actually visited various points with information in which visits to the respective points are recorded. A visit promotion apparatus () includes: an acquisition unit () configured to acquire captured images in which a user is photographed; an authentication control unit () configured to extract the user's face area or facial feature information from the captured images and cause an authentication apparatus () to perform face authentication; an image generation unit () configured to, when a prescribed image generation condition based on the face authentication at a plurality of points is satisfied, generate a composite image including the captured images at the respective points of the user who has succeeded in the face authentication; and an output unit () configured to transmit the composite image generated by the image generation unit () to a prescribed display terminal.
